- The distance between Bandar Anzali, Iran and Luang Prabang, Laos is approximately 5,421 km or 3,368 mi.
- To reach Bandar Anzali in this distance one would set out from Luang Prabang bearing 302.9°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Bandar Anzali bearing 275.9° or W .
- Bandar Anzali has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Luang Prabang has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Bandar Anzali is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Luang Prabang is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 8.4 °C (15.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.3 °C (18.5°F) more in Bandar Anzali.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 375.8 mm (14.8 in) more which is equivalent to 375.8 l/m² (9.22 US gal/ft²) or 3,758,000 l/ha (401,755 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 16.7° lower in Bandar Anzali than in Luang Prabang.
- Relative humidity levels are 1.3%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 8°C (14.3°F) lower.
